Job Description

Description/Comment:

The Client Service Curriculum Development team is seeking a detail oriented, technical savvy, professional who likes to think outside the box and has a proven track record of delivering large, complex and scalable reporting solutions.

Description:

Leading the design, development and deployment of data reporting solutions for Client Service Training. This role involves significant interaction with large data sets, querying, modeling, reporting, and presentation development. The engineer must not only be comfortable with large data sets, but also have an ability to communicate findings effectively.

The successful candidate is detail oriented, organized and concise. Acquisition of new concepts comes naturally to this individual whose proven track record includes developing reporting and dashboard solutions using multiple UI and reporting tools .

The Data Engineer will:

· Work with the Training Project Management and Leadership team to understand the business and create necessary tables and files for reports

· Provide subject matter expertise to support reporting needs for the multiple functional areas

· Run ad-hoc report requests and validate results

· Developing reporting and dashboard solutions on DW platform using multiple UI and reporting tools

· Automate report requests either through scheduling reports or through integration with custom dashboard tool

Key Qualifications

· Extensive experience querying, modeling and visualizing data using tools like Tableau, MicroStrategy, SQL, SPSS, and R

· High attention to detail, organization, team-orientation and an ability to work under tight deadlines

· Excellent verbal, visual, and written communication skills, especially an ability to simplify complex data into actionable insights

· Mastery of Keynote and Excel/Numbers (with a preference for Apple OS preferred)

· Extensive, demonstrable quantitative experience

Education:

Bachelor’s or Master’s degree (CS or quantitative emphasis preferred, some academic experience with statistics preferred)

What you need to know about the San Francisco Tech Scene

San Francisco and the surrounding Bay Area attracts more startup funding than any other region in the world. Home to Stanford University and UC Berkeley, leading VC firms and several of the world’s most valuable companies, the Bay Area is the place to go for anyone looking to make it big in the tech industry. That said, San Francisco has a lot to offer beyond technology thanks to a thriving art and music scene, excellent food and a short drive to several of the country’s most beautiful recreational areas.

Key Facts About San Francisco Tech

  • Number of Tech Workers: 365,500; 13.9% of overall workforce (2024 CompTIA survey)
  • Major Tech Employers: Google, Apple, Salesforce, Meta
  • Key Industries: Artificial intelligence, cloud computing, fintech, consumer technology, software
  • Funding Landscape: $50.5 billion in venture capital funding in 2024 (Pitchbook)
  • Notable Investors: Sequoia Capital, Andreessen Horowitz, Bessemer Venture Partners, Greylock Partners, Khosla Ventures, Kleiner Perkins
  • Research Centers and Universities: Stanford University; University of California, Berkeley; University of San Francisco; Santa Clara University; Ames Research Center; Center for AI Safety; California Institute for Regenerative Medicine
